Table 2-1 Control Features
Fully isolated from power circuit (SELV)
• Fully controlled 3-phase thyristor bridge
• Microprocessor implemented phase control extended firing range
• For use on 50 or 60Hz supplies with a frequency compliance range of 45 to 65Hz
• Phase control circuits are phase rotation insensitive
• Fully digital
• Advanced PI with fully adaptive current loops for optimum dynamic performance
• Self Tuning Current Loop utilising "Autotune" algorithm
• Adjustable speed PI with integral defeat
• By Armature Voltage feedback with IR compensation
By Encoder feedback or analog tachogenerator
100 to 1 typical with tachogenerator feedback
• 0.01 % Encoder Feedback with Digital setpoint (serial link or P3)
• 0.1 % Analog Tach Feedback
• 2 %
Voltage Feedback
NOTE
Long term analog accuracy is subject to tachogenerator temperature stability.
All adjustments in software can be altered by the Keypad or via serial communications. The Keypad provides
monitoring and adjustment of parameters and levels, in addition to diagnostic facilities.
